Abstract

The asymmetric hydroformylation of 2‐ and 3‐vinylfurans (2a and 2b, resp.) was investigated by using [Rh{(R,S)‐binaphos}] complexes as catalysts ((R,S)‐binaphos = (11b__S__)‐4‐{[1__R__)‐2′‐phosphino[1,1′‐binaphthalen]‐2‐yl]oxy}dinaphtho[2,1‐d:1′,2′‐f][1,3,2]dioxaphosphepin; 1). Hydroformylation of 2 gave isoaldehydes 3 in high regio‐ and enantioselectivities (Scheme 2 and Table). Reduction of the aldehydes 3 with NaBH~4~ successfully afforded the corresponding alcohols 5 without loss of enantiomeric purity (Scheme 3).
